Output 51660cf32d4587f47b63cbb330daadbaaf80c7d904f344270e88dd8e13e005ab:1

value
3193117
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c449ee68670739c3cafeaa682174e70ba82995c OP_EQUAL
address
32otEhKEHEK2jTWLc5e1LwRDVxLSQdofG7
transaction
51660cf32d4587f47b63cbb330daadbaaf80c7d904f344270e88dd8e13e005ab